Summary:
The Service Billing I Professional will review completed work orders to ensure proper billing for our customers.

Primary Responsibilities:- Review completed work orders for billing errors
- Invoice customers for missed charges and fees
- Send coaching for other departments for training purposes
- Identify and report problems in the system to Manager
- Protects organization's value by keeping information confidential.
- Updates job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ities.
- Accomplishes accounting and organization mission by completing related results as needed.
- Work with other team members that are remote
